0.005% of Swedes own 64% of the national GDP. Decades of deliberate economic decisions have led to these spectacular inequalities, and Sweden is far from being the only country with these disparities in wealth. Negative borrowing rates, inflation held at 2% at all costs, a spiralling property market... how did the Swedish economy go mad?
